From 2793484d3e201515cbc9a5a5dd5106891a4b37bc Mon Sep 17 00:00:00 2001 From: Chris McDonough Date: Tue, 8 Jul 2008 14:54:32 +0000 Subject: Reuse the same PageTemplateFile for all requests to the same view. --- repoze/bfg/template.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'repoze/bfg/template.py') diff --git a/repoze/bfg/template.py b/repoze/bfg/template.py index e4606938f..b73a095f3 100644 --- a/repoze/bfg/template.py +++ b/repoze/bfg/template.py @@ -14,8 +14,8 @@ class PageTemplateFile(PageTemplateFileBase): return Response(result) class ViewPageTemplateFile(property): - def __init__(self, filename, **kwargs): - self.template = PageTemplateFile(filename, **kwargs) + def __init__(self, template): + self.template = template property.__init__(self, self.render) def render(self, view): -- cgit v1.2.3